Businesses today deal with huge amounts of sensitive information, including customer data such as financial records, customer information, and intellectual property. It is important to protect the information from unauthorized access to ensure that customers continue to be able to trust companies with their data and also that it is legally accessible in the event of a dispute or regulatory actions.

Unauthorized access to sensitive data could have serious negative consequences for businesses such as lost sales, reputational damage and legal costs. Adopting a security policy that outlines procedures to safeguard sensitive data will help reduce the risk of cyberattacks and also protect itself from legal risks.

Information security is the broad class of software that helps companies keep their sensitive data safe whether they’re in the cloud or on devices such as laptops. Information protection encompasses everything from policies that define what information is considered to be sensitive and the manner in which it’s accessed, to physical security that protect passwords or encryption, to processes that monitor access, detect threats, and take action to the threat.

The Microsoft Information Protection (MIP) suite of services, also known as Azure Information Protection or Purview, enables the detection and classification of sensitive information by its sensitivity by using labeling. You can safeguard content regardless of where it’s stored or traveled, track who accessed it, and revoke access when needed. MIP can be integrated into other apps and system via the SDK. For example Line-of-business applications can apply a sensitivity tag to documents when exporting them or CAD/CAM tools may use MIP to automatically secure documents prior to saving them to an appropriate folder.
